20080295428 | LOAD-RESISTING TRUSS SEGMENTS FOR BUILDINGS - The invention provides load-resisting segments (e.g., panels or frames for openings) for transmitting loads through a building structure. In the context of a wall, the load-resisting segments transmit shear loads downward to structural elements below the wall, such as to a building foundation. The load-resisting segments may comprise a truss configuration, i.e., an assembly of members forming a rigid framework. Each load-resisting segment can include web members and pairs of truss plates secured to sides of the segment to secure connections of the web members to each other and to other members. The wall segments can include beam-separation blocks that reduce truss plate failure by spacing apart the ends of two web members bearing against a chord or post to position the intersection point of the load paths of the web members with the load path of the chord or post. Some of the truss plates can include strips of material to provide additional resistance to tearing of the truss plate due to loads experienced by the truss plate. Some of the load-resisting segments, particularly frames for doors or windows, may include compression plates that prevent point-loading of studs or chords against transversely oriented members. For example, a truss frame may include compression plates between ends of its columns and surfaces of a header or sill structure. | 12-04-2008 |
20100064609 | OUTDOOR FLOORING, DECK AND PATIO SURFACE SYSTEM AND METHOD - A system and method for providing an outdoor flooring such as a lightweight deck surface, employs a fiber reinforced polymer structural panel with plural grid openings therein. Connectors adapted to interlock adjacent panels to one another and to a base, also are adapted for receiving support column members therein for providing ground or base oriented surface or an elevated surface. A surfacing material, such as a quarried stone or tile, is attached to the top of the panel, providing a deck surface without requiring substantial structural support. | 03-18-2010 |
20100126093 | END WALL PANEL - An end wall panel for an arch-style steel building is disclosed. The end wall panel is fabricated from metal sheet and consists of a plurality of upper flanges spaced apart from one another. The upper flanges are connected to lower flanges by a web section extending at an angle from the upper flange. Flange stiffeners also extend at an angle from the outermost upper flanges. The end wall panel provides increased strength in an arch-style steel building and can withstand critical wind loads without additional stiffeners. The end wall panel is also inexpensive to manufacture and install into an arch-style steel building. | 05-27-2010 |

20130055669 | MODULAR BUILDING SYSTEM UTILIZING COMPOSITE, FOAM CORE PANELS - A system for constructing a structure comprises a plurality of composite panels having a laminate structure comprising a foam core to which are attached cover layers of the same or different material. One or both of the cover layers may be comprised of composite sub-layers. The system includes a number elongate and preferably extruded components for connecting the panels to form walls, roofs or floors for the structure. The system is modular, thereby allowing for a time and cost efficient means of erecting a structure. | 03-07-2013 |
20140318059 | BRACKET AND AN ARRANGEMENT FOR SUPPORTING A PRECAST SLAB ELEMENT OF CONCRETE ON A PRECAST STRUCTURE ELEMENT OF CONCRETE - A bracket that supports a precast structural element of concrete has: a first support part that casts at least partly into a support element of concrete; a bracket part movably fastened to the first support part by bolts, the bracket part having first through holes which are penetrated by the bolts, and the first support part having threaded holes for the bolts, the bolts having an outer diameter that is smaller than the inner diameter of the through holes in the bracket part to fasten the bracket part in various positions with respect to the first support part; and a second support part to cast at least partly into a precast structural element of concrete and to support on the bracket part. The second support part has a support plate having a slot with a second support surface for support on a first support surface of the bracket part. | 10-30-2014 |
